School Instructors
 
 

 

In addition to receiving instruction from Master Marsh, students at Cary Tangs Soo Do also benefit from the skills and attention of the schools two other black belt instructors.

Mr. Brian Marsh - 3rd Dan

Brian Marsh began his Tang Soo Do training in the early 90's in the little town of Butner NC, along with his father (Master Ken Marsh) and 2 brothers (K.J. & Matt). In 1992 Brian was awarded Black belt (1st Dan) by Grandmaster Jae Joon Kim. In 1993 at the age of 11 Brian was promoted to 2nd Dan. From that time, he was in and out of Tang Soo Do for the next 14 years. He served 6 years in the US Air Force, got married to his high school sweet heart and now resides in Cary NC. In Nov. 2007 Brian joined Cary Tang Soo Do under the tutelage of Master Marsh. He has since tested for and been promoted to 3rd Dan and received his instructor certificate.

Mr. Marshall Reu - 2nd Dan

Mr. Reu began his martial arts training under Master Marsh at Cary Tang Soo Do in June 2003. He tested and was promoted to 1st Dan under Grandmaster Jae Joon Kim in March 2006. He subsequently tested for and was promoted to 2nd Dan under Grandmaster Saul Kim in 2007. As a student of Tang Soo Do he has participated in several seminars and tournaments held by Grandmasters JJ and Saul Kim. Mr. Reu enjoys practicing martial arts along with his son, Tucker, who is also a 2nd Dan member at Cary Tang Soo Do. He finds the environment of the dojang and the practice of Tang Soo Do to be both challenging and a great stress reliever. Further, as a certified instructor, Mr. Reu is dedicated to the traditional teachings of the World Traditional Tang Soo Do Federation as originated in 1945 by Hwang Kee and passed along by Grandmaster Kim to Master Marsh and Cary Tang Soo Do.
